Transaction 83fab7860607a4b4e0ee477c03fe6503b629d93a072e465fa62865f44ea765fb
1 Input
1 Output
-
83fab7860607a4b4e0ee477c03fe6503b629d93a072e465fa62865f44ea765fb:0
- value
- 237194
- script pubkey
- OP_0 OP_PUSHBYTES_20 cfa0e2e6c6a6dd12d2d8e81a956a9f1386f68ea2
- address
- bc1qe7sw9ekx5mw395kcaqdf265lzwr0dr4z4z9h36